For centuries, Indian Muslims have managed tens of thousands of holy sites across India, stewarding properties such as mosques, madrasas, orphanages, and graveyards – endowments made by Indian Muslims over generations for the benefit of the community. These properties, known as waqf, are now under attack from India’s Hindu nationalist government.
Waqf properties are foundational to Muslim life in India, providing an institutional foundation for alleviating poverty and improving literacy.
